  • The Sisterhood of Carmin Hall is a
    Christ-centered community that values Christian character and integrity. The Sisterhood embraces diversity, is committed to holding each other accountable in love, and values the sacredness of fellowship.

  • Carmin Hall is a traditional hall which houses freshmen through seniors. Half of the building is freshmen, but many of our residents choose to stay in Carmin, some for all four years. Each unit has an RA and other returning students who choose to stay in Carmin because they love the tight-knit community and a sense of feeling at home.

    Carmin Hall is very central to campus and has many enjoyable programs and events throughout the year.

  • Carmin Hall was built in 1990. The hall is home to 152 women, freshmen to seniors. Carmin Hall provides an environment for residents of all ages to develop friendships. It is located in the center of IWU’s campus next door to the Barnes Student Center. Carmin Hall has a variety of many traditional and new events throughout the year.

  • Community outreach has focused on the Salvation Army and the Boys and Girls Club in previous years.
